package server
import (
"bytes"
"crypto/tls"
"fmt"
"io"
"net/http"
"testing"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/pkg/base"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/pkg/roachpb"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/pkg/security"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/pkg/testutils"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/pkg/testutils/serverutils"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/pkg/ts"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/pkg/util/httputil"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/pkg/util/leaktest"
"github.com/cockroachdb/cockroach/pkg/util/protoutil"
"github.com/gogo/protobuf/proto"
)
func doHTTPReq(
t *testing.T, client http.Client, method, url string, body proto.Message,
) (*http.Response, error) {
var b io.Reader
if body != nil {
buf, err := protoutil.Marshal(body)
if err != nil {
t.Fatal(err)
}
b = bytes.NewReader(buf)
}
req, err := http.NewRequest(method, url, b)
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("%s %s: error building request: %s", method, url, err)
}
if b != nil {
req.Header.Add(httputil.ContentTypeHeader, httputil.ProtoContentType)
}
return client.Do(req)
}
type ctxI interface {
GetHTTPClient() (http.Client, error)
HTTPRequestScheme() string
}
var _ ctxI = insecureCtx{}
var _ ctxI = (*base.Config)(nil)
type insecureCtx struct{}
func (insecureCtx) GetHTTPClient() (http.Client, error) {
return http.Client{
Transport: &http.Transport{
TLSClientConfig: &tls.Config{
InsecureSkipVerify: true,
},
},
}, nil
}
func (insecureCtx) HTTPRequestScheme() string {
return "https"
}
// Verify client certificate enforcement and user whitelisting.
func TestSSLEnforcement(t *testing.T) {
defer leaktest.AfterTest(t)()
s, _, _ := serverutils.StartServer(t, base.TestServerArgs{})
defer s.Stopper().Stop()
// HTTPS with client certs for security.RootUser.
rootCertsContext := testutils.NewTestBaseContext(security.RootUser)
// HTTPS with client certs for security.NodeUser.
nodeCertsContext := testutils.NewNodeTestBaseContext()
// HTTPS with client certs for TestUser.
testCertsContext := testutils.NewTestBaseContext(TestUser)
// HTTPS without client certs. The user does not matter.
noCertsContext := insecureCtx{}
// Plain http.
insecureContext := testutils.NewTestBaseContext(TestUser)
insecureContext.Insecure = true
kvGet := &roachpb.GetRequest{}
kvGet.Key = roachpb.Key("/")
testCases := []struct {
method, path string
body proto.Message
ctx ctxI
success bool // request sent successfully (may be non-200)
code int // http response code
}{
// /ui/: basic file server: no auth.
{"GET", "/index.html", nil, rootC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", "/index.html", nil, nodeC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", "/index.html", nil, testC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", "/index.html", nil, noC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", "/index.html", nil, insecureContext, true, http.StatusPermanentRedirect},
// /_admin/: server.adminServer: no auth.
{"GET", adminPrefix + "health", nil, rootC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", adminPrefix + "health", nil, nodeC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", adminPrefix + "health", nil, testC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", adminPrefix + "health", nil, noC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", adminPrefix + "health", nil, insecureContext, true, http.StatusPermanentRedirect},
// /debug/: server.adminServer: no auth.
{"GET", debugEndpoint + "vars", nil, rootC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", debugEndpoint + "vars", nil, nodeC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", debugEndpoint + "vars", nil, testC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", debugEndpoint + "vars", nil, noC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", debugEndpoint + "vars", nil, insecureContext, true, http.StatusPermanentRedirect},
// /_status/nodes: server.statusServer: no auth.
{"GET", statusPrefix + "nodes", nil, rootC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", statusPrefix + "nodes", nil, nodeC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", statusPrefix + "nodes", nil, testC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", statusPrefix + "nodes", nil, noCertsContext, true, http.StatusOK},
{"GET", statusPrefix + "nodes", nil, insecureContext, true, http.StatusPermanentRedirect},
// /ts/: ts.Server: no auth.
{"GET", ts.URLPrefix, nil, rootCertsContext, true, http.StatusNotFound},
{"GET", ts.URLPrefix, nil, nodeCertsContext, true, http.StatusNotFound},
{"GET", ts.URLPrefix, nil, testCertsContext, true, http.StatusNotFound},
{"GET", ts.URLPrefix, nil, noCertsContext, true, http.StatusNotFound},
{"GET", ts.URLPrefix, nil, insecureContext, true, http.StatusPermanentRedirect},
}
for tcNum, tc := range testCases {
client, err := tc.ctx.GetHTTPClient()
if err != nil {
t.Fatalf("[%d]: failed to get http client: %v", tcNum, err)
}
url := fmt.Sprintf(
"%s://%s%s", tc.ctx.HTTPRequestScheme(),
s.(*TestServer).Cfg.HTTPAddr, tc.path)
resp, err := doHTTPReq(t, client, tc.method, url, tc.body)
if (err == nil) != tc.success {
t.Errorf("[%d]: expected success=%t, got err=%v", tcNum, tc.success, err)
}
if err != nil {
continue
}
defer resp.Body.Close()
if resp.StatusCode != tc.code {
t.Errorf("[%d]: expected status code %d, got %d", tcNum, tc.code, resp.StatusCode)
}
}
}
